SSH Authenticate using Smart Card Private Key
See more SSH Examples
Demonstrates how to use a private key stored on an HSM (smartcard or token) for SSH public-key authentication. (Public-key authentication means the client, which is your application, uses the private key, while the corresponding public key is installed on the server under your SSH account.)Note: This example requires Chilkat v9.5.0.96 or later.

Add-Type -Path "C:\chilkat\ChilkatDotNet47-x64\ChilkatDotNet47.dll"
$success = $false
# This example requires the Chilkat API to have been previously unlocked.
# See Global Unlock Sample for sample code.
# Note: Chilkat's PKCS11 implementation runs on Windows, Linux, Mac OS X, and other supported operating systems.
$pkcs11 = New-Object Chilkat.Pkcs11
# Use the PKCS11 driver (.dll, .so, .dylib) for your particular HSM.
# For example:
$pkcs11.SharedLibPath = "C:/Program Files (x86)/Gemalto/IDGo 800 PKCS#11/IDPrimePKCS11.dll"
# Use your HSM's PIN.
$pin = "0000"
# Normal user = 1
$userType = 1
# Establish a logged-on user session with the HSM.
$success = $pkcs11.QuickSession($userType,$pin)
if ($success -eq $false) {
$($pkcs11.LastErrorText)
exit
}
# Provide a template to find a PKCS11 object.
$jsonTemplate = New-Object Chilkat.JsonObject
# Find an RSA private key with the label "MySshKey".
# Here's an example of how the key was originally imported:
# PKCS11 Import SSH Key
$jsonTemplate.UpdateString("class","private_key")
$jsonTemplate.UpdateString("key_type","rsa")
$jsonTemplate.UpdateString("label","MySshKey")
$privKeyHandle = $pkcs11.FindObject($jsonTemplate)
if ($privKeyHandle -eq 0) {
$($pkcs11.LastErrorText)
exit
}
# The private key handle is only valid during the PKCS11 session.
# If you wish to use the private key in another PKCS11 session,
# you'll first need to find it. See:
$("private key handle: " + $privKeyHandle)
# We'll also need the PKCS11 public key handle
# Modify the template by updating the "class" to "public_key"
$jsonTemplate.UpdateString("class","public_key")
$pubKeyHandle = $pkcs11.FindObject($jsonTemplate)
if ($pubKeyHandle -eq 0) {
$($pkcs11.LastErrorText)
exit
}
$("public key handle: " + $pubKeyHandle)
# Create an empty SSH key object, and tell it to use the PKCS11 handles.
# We also need to indicate the key type.
$sshKey = New-Object Chilkat.SshKey
$success = $sshKey.UsePkcs11($pkcs11,$privKeyHandle,$pubKeyHandle,"rsa")
if ($success -eq $false) {
$($sshKey.LastErrorText)
exit
}
# Create an SSH object and authenticate using the SSH key, which will utilize the existing PKCS11 session.
$ssh = New-Object Chilkat.Ssh
$success = $ssh.Connect("my-ssh-server.com",22)
if ($success -eq $false) {
$($ssh.LastErrorText)
exit
}
# This is where the PKCS11 private key on the smart card is used.
$success = $ssh.AuthenticatePk("your_ssh_username",$sshKey)
if ($success -eq $false) {
$($ssh.LastErrorText)
exit
}
# Do whatever it is your app needs to do using the authenticated SSH session....
# ...
# ...
$ssh.Disconnect()
$pkcs11.Logout()
$pkcs11.CloseSession()
